Time limit
The time frame for filing a mesothelioma lawsuit is determined by several factors. The date of diagnosis, along with the state of the exposure are key factors. As per the law, victims must file their lawsuits within the time frame of limitation, or risk losing compensation rights. Victims should consult an expert mesothelioma lawyer as early as they can so that they do not miss the deadline.
State-by-state, the statute of limitations for mesothelioma varies. However, most mesothelioma lawsuits are required to be filed within a period of one to three years after a diagnosis or the victim's death. This is due to the lengthy period of latency for mesothelioma as well as other asbestos-related illnesses.
Some victims could be eligible for compensation in addition to mesothelioma lawsuits which include trust funds or veterans' benefits. These options are typically faster than a mesothelioma lawsuit and some do not even require the filing of a lawsuit.
